Observation of Constitution Day at Botanical Survey of India
Dr. Kanad Das, Director, Botanical Survey of India (BSI), offered his sincere homage to the great visionaries who gifted the nation its Constitution. At the Central National Herbarium (CNH), Howrah, Dr. Das garlanded the statue of Dr. B. R. Ambedkar and reaffirmed our collective commitment to uphold constitutional values and work towards the nation envisioned by its makers.
The Central National Herbarium observed Constitution Day on 26 November 2025, with the participation of 115 staff members. The programme commenced with a mass reading of the Preamble, reinforcing the guiding principles of justice, liberty, equality, and fraternity. This was followed by a Green Pledge administered by Dr. K. Karthikeyan, Scientist-F & Head of Office, highlighting the interlinkage between constitutional duties and environmental stewardship.
At the AJC Bose Indian Botanic Garden (AJCBIBG), a total of 150 staff members participated in the programme held at the Curator’s Office. The event began with a collective reading of the Preamble, followed by the Green Pledge, reaffirming commitment to both environmental protection and constitutional responsibilities.

Staff members also joined the national webinar on constitutional values and took part in the online Constitution/Samvidhan Diwas Quiz.
The programme at AJCBIBG was chaired by Dr. Devendra Singh, Scientist ‘E’ & Head of Office. A special webinar was delivered by eminent jurist Dr. M. P. Chengappa, Associate Professor, West Bengal National University of Juridical Sciences (WBNUJS), Kolkata. His insightful lecture enhanced participants’ understanding of constitutional principles and the spirit of Indian democracy.
The observance concluded with enthusiastic participation in the MyGov Online Constitution Day Quiz, reinforcing civic awareness and responsibility.
